Amendments to Presidential election law passed at first reading

04.11.2009   
According to the President’s representative, the draft law covers a number of areas criticised not only by the President, but by civic organizations and the Council of Europe’s Venice Commission

On 4 November 2009 the Verkhovna Rada adopted as a based a draft law “On amendments to some legislative acts on the elections for President of Ukraine”.  Draft law №5263-2 contains a number of amendments on the rules for the formation and the activities of electoral commissions; the procedure for verifying the voters’ list; rules for election campaigning; official observers from civic organizations; the procedure for voting and establishing the outcome of the elections; review of complaints linked with the election process.

Amendments are also proposed to the Code of Administrative Proceedings linked with the election process.

According to the President’s representative, Marina Stavniychuk, the draft law, submitted by the President, also covers other areas criticised not only by the President, but by civic organizations and the Council of Europe’s Venice Commission.  These include the mechanisms for ensuring that people abroad on election day can vote, the amount of money which presidential candidates must commit in order to stand, and the time limit for appealing against inaccuracies in the voter list.
